Labor Secretary Lori Chavez DeRemer is leaving the Trump administration and will be temporarily replaced by Keith Sonderling.

Department of Labor Secretary Lori Chavez-DeRemer is leaving the Trump administration. (Chip Somodevilla/Getty Images)
Sonderling, who serves under DeRemer, will become the agencies acting secretary.
Her exit comes after a whistleblower complaint accused the labor secretary of an affair with her security guard, drinking on the job and using staff to fabricate official travel for personal trips at taxpayer expense.
